Formulas Required

  • Budget Variance (Sheet 1): =C2-D2 → Calculates the difference between budgeted and actual spend.
  • Status (Sheet 1): =IF(E2=0,"On Track", IF(E2<0,"Over","Under"))
  • Progress Status (Sheet 2): =IF(TODAY()>F2, "Delayed", IF(G2=100, "Completed", IF(G2>=50, "On Track", "Due")))
  • Avg. Progress (Dashboard): =AVERAGEIFS('Academic Goals & Milestones'!G:G,'Academic Goals & Milestones'!H:H,"<>Completed")
  • Annual Budget Total: =SUM(C:C)

Conditional Formatting

  • Budget Variance (Sheet 1): Red if negative (overspent), green if positive (under budget).
  • Status Column (Sheet 2): Orange for “Delayed,” green for “Completed,” yellow for “On Track.”
  • Progress Bar (Sheet 2): Data bars applied to the Progress (%) column to visually represent advancement.
  • Dates near Expiry (Sheet 5): Highlight items with "Last Used Date" more than 6 months ago in light gray.

Instructions for the User

Step 1: Open the template and save it under a new name (e.g., “Education Plan – Smith Family”).

Step 2: Populate the Budget Planner with monthly estimates based on past spending or future plans.

Step 3: In “Academic Goals & Milestones,” add key objectives. Update progress weekly.

Step 4: Use the Resource Tracker to keep tabs on subscriptions and materials. Set calendar reminders for renewals.

Step 5: Review the Progress Dashboard monthly to analyze trends and adjust budgets or goals as needed.

Note: This template supports multiple children—simply duplicate rows in relevant sheets while adjusting names and dates.
